اسکریپت سیستم مدیریت کارگاه آزمایشگاه کامپیوتر دانشگاه یا مدرسه با استفاده از PHP و MySQL

برای دانلود اسکریپت سیستم مدیریت کارگاه آزمایشگاه کامپیوتر دانشگاه یا مدرسه با استفاده از PHP و MySQL به لینک زیر بروید

📥 برای دانلود اینجا کلیک فرمایید

سیستم مدیریت کارگاه آزمایشگاه کامپیوتر دانشگاه یا مدرسه با استفاده از PHP و MySQL


در دنیای فناوری اطلاعات امروز، مدیریت کارگاه‌های آزمایشگاهی در دانشگاه‌ها و مدارس، اهمیت بسیار زیادی پیدا کرده است. این سیستم‌ها نه تنها به بهبود روند ثبت‌نام، تخصیص تجهیزات، و پیگیری فعالیت‌های دانش‌آموزان و اساتید کمک می‌کنند بلکه کارایی و سرعت انجام امور را نیز به طور قابل توجهی افزایش می‌دهند. در این مقاله، به طور جامع و کامل، به شرح و تبیین توسعه یک اسکریپت سیستم مدیریت کارگاه آزمایشگاه کامپیوتر با بهره‌گیری از زبان برنامه‌نویسی PHP و پایگاه داده MySQL پرداخته می‌شود.
اهداف و نیازهای سیستم
در ابتدا، باید مشخص کنیم که چه نیازهایی در یک سیستم مدیریت کارگاه آزمایشگاه کامپیوتر باید برآورده شود. این نیازها شامل ثبت و مدیریت اطلاعات دانش‌آموزان و اساتید، ثبت تجهیزات و وسایل آزمایشگاهی، رزرو و تخصیص تجهیزات، برنامه‌ریزی زمان‌بندی کارگاه‌ها، ثبت حضور و غیاب دانش‌آموزان، و نظارت بر فعالیت‌های انجام شده است. همچنین، سیستم باید قابلیت گزارش‌گیری و تحلیل داده‌ها را داشته باشد تا مدیران بتوانند وضعیت کلی را بررسی و تصمیم‌گیری کنند.
معماری سیستم
سیستم مذکور، بر پایه معماری سه لایه طراحی می‌شود: لایه نمایش (فرانت‌اند)، لایه منطق تجاری (سرویس‌ها و کنترلرها)، و لایه داده‌ها (پایگاه داده). در این طراحی، PHP نقش مهمی در پیاده‌سازی لایه منطق و ارتباط با پایگاه داده دارد، در حالی که HTML، CSS، و JavaScript برای ساخت رابط کاربری استفاده می‌شوند.
پیش‌نیازهای فنی
برای پیاده‌سازی این سیستم، ابتدا نیاز است که سرور محلی یا یک سرور میزبانی بر پایه PHP و MySQL فراهم شود. همچنین، آشنایی کافی با زبان PHP، طراحی پایگاه داده، و مفاهیم برنامه‌نویسی وب ضروری است. در کنار این، استفاده از فریمورک‌های PHP مانند Laravel یا CodeIgniter می‌تواند توسعه را سریع‌تر و منظم‌تر کند، اما در اینجا، تمرکز بر روی پیاده‌سازی پایه با PHP خالص است.
طراحی پایگاه داده
در مرحله بعد، باید پایگاه داده طراحی شود. این طراحی شامل جداول مختلفی است که هر کدام وظایف خاص خود را دارند. برای نمونه، جدول‌های زیر در نظر گرفته می‌شود:
- جدول دانش‌آموزان (Students): شامل اطلاعات دانش‌آموزان مانند شناسه، نام، نام خانوادگی، شماره تماس، ایمیل و کلاس.

- جدول اساتید (Instructors): شامل شناسه، نام، تخصص، شماره تماس، ایمیل.
- جدول تجهیزات (Equipment): شامل شناسه، نام تجهیزات، نوع، وضعیت، و مکان.
- جدول رزروها (Reservations): شامل شناسه، شناسه دانش‌آموز، شناسه تجهیزات، تاریخ و زمان رزرو، وضعیت.
- جدول فعالیت‌ها (Activities): ثبت جزئیات فعالیت‌های انجام شده در کارگاه، شامل شناسه، تاریخ، توضیحات، و اسامی افراد مرتبط.
در این طراحی، روابط بین جداول به گونه‌ای است که بتوان ب... ← ادامه مطلب در magicfile.ir

برای دانلود کرد به سایت اصلی بروید دانلود از لینک زیر می باشد

📥 برای دانلود اینجا کلیک فرمایید